NHS Coventry & Warwickshire ICB in conjunction with NHS Herefordshire & Worcestershire ICB are seeking providers who have the relevant experience and skills to provide an Ophthalmology Co-ordination Service Hub. The Ophthalmology Coordination Service Hub (OCS) will support the system-wide approach to the management for all non-emergency (routine and urgent) ophthalmology referrals from community Optometry practices across Coventry and Warwickshire. The OCS will provide a single point of access, administering all incoming referrals from community Optometrists, offering patients a choice of providers in accordance with patient choice regulations, and submitting onward referrals to secondary care (accredited independent sector or NHS provision). The OCS supports the streamlining of ophthalmology referrals across the ICS, reducing delays to patients being referred from the community to secondary care and freeing up primary care capacity. For every routine and urgent referral, the service will provide patients with choice of access based on the referring condition, supporting patients being seen by the right person, in the right place, the first time. The service will not undertake clinical triage of incoming referrals.
